Norman Winarsky joins Relay Ventures as executive‑in‑residence
Norman Winarsky has joined Canadian venture capital firm Relay Ventures as its first ever executive-in-residence (EIR).
Norman is the former President of SRI Ventures at the world-renowned SRI International research institute founded by Stanford University. He was a founder and leader of SRI’s venture strategy and process, which has resulted in more than sixty ventures worth over $25 billion, including companies such as Nuance, Intuitive Surgical, and Siri. Norman was also a co-founder and board member of Siri.
A Lecturer at Stanford GSB, a Technology & Engineering Emmy team award winner, and co-author of the book If You Really Want to Change the World, Norman has decades of experience launching and investing in successful ventures. Throughout his career, Norman has been involved with hundreds of start-ups and has literally written the book.
Norman has helped create and build companies across a number of advanced technology areas, including artificial intelligence, natural language, medical devices, robotics, and nanotechnology. His specialty areas of focus include the development of ventures and licensing opportunities from concept through to market development, team-building, fundraising, and launch.
As EIR at Relay Ventures, Norman will play an important role as advisor to the entrepreneurs behind the companies in the firm’s portfolio. He will also support the firm’s investment team with due diligence on potential investments.
Entrepreneurs in the firm’s portfolio will also have an opportunity to learn, first-hand, about the essential lessons that Norman and his co-author, Henry Kressel, outlined in their book’s actionable framework. Among those lessons is how entrepreneurs can identify a large market opportunity with potential for rapid growth; uncovering what makes their technology stand out from the competition; how to build teams that will drive the company’s success; creating a business plan and value proposition that will attract investors; finding investors, mentors, advisors, and board members to support their path to success; building the organizational structure; managing the transition from a startup to a larger growth company; and how to continue driving innovation.
